Shakespeare and Emotions - Inheritances, Enactments, Legacies (Paperback, 1st ed. 2015)


This collection of essays approaches the works of Shakespeare from the topical perspective of the History of Emotions. Contributions come from established and emergent scholars from a range of disciplines, including performance history, musicology and literary history.
